Output 81b99771e385875b81697d3404b7424e7a97162ab9fce583c1462eff1ad686d0:4

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9bcb98c7a93c8d6e78360f5b3b034c38ba9a62c OP_EQUAL
address
3Jd71rur9eV4BiXfePa36MKWhhs7vBwUva
transaction
81b99771e385875b81697d3404b7424e7a97162ab9fce583c1462eff1ad686d0
spent
true